The arbitration scheme allows only one master to be connected to a target at any given time. The following
rules apply when prioritizing accesses from different masters to the same target bus:

CPU always has priority over BDM and XGATE.
XGATE access to PRU registers constitutes a special case. It is always granted and stalls the CPU
for its duration.
XGATE has priority over BDM.
BDM has priority over CPU and XGATE when its access is stalled for more than 128 cycles. In the
later case the suspect master will be stalled after finishing the current operation and the BDM will
gain access to the bus.
In emulation modes all internal accesses are visible on the external bus as well and the external bus
is used during access to the PRU registers.
